About Collective Brutality
Collective Brutality, Sorcery, designed by Johann Bodin first released in Jul, 2016 in the set Eldritch Moon Promos and was printed exactly in 8 different ways.
This card, Collective Brutality, would benefit a deck that focuses on disruption and control, particularly in a black-based deck with a strong emphasis on discarding cards from the opponent's hand and gaining life. While Collective Brutality offers versatility with its multiple modes, there are potentially better options depending on the specific strategy of the deck, such as Thoughtseize for targeted hand disruption or Fatal Push for creature removal. However, Collective Brutality could still see play in certain metagames or sideboard situations where its flexibility and utility shine.
Rules
07/13/16
Additional costs don’t affect a spell’s converted mana cost.
07/13/16
Effects that reduce the cost of spells reduce the total cost, including any escalate costs added.
07/13/16
If two of the chosen modes of an escalate spell target a creature, you may choose the same creature for each mode’s target, or choose different creatures. The same is true if the chosen modes target a player (or opponent).
07/13/16
You choose all of your modes at once. You can’t wait to perform one mode’s actions and then decide to choose more modes.
